11 more COVID-19 cases reported in Meghalaya, tally 1,204

Shillong, August 14 (PTI): Eleven more people, including four BSF personnel, tested positive for COVID-19 in Meghalaya on Friday, raising the state''s tally to 1,204, an official said.

Of the fresh cases, 10 were reported from East Khasi Hills and one from South West Garo Hills district, Health Services Director Aman War said.

"The four Border Security Force personnel from East Khasi Hills are among the new coronavirus patients," he said, adding that 27 were discharged from hospitals across the state on Thursday, he said

Meghalaya currently has 624 active cases, while 574 people have recovered from the disease and six died.

East Khasi Hills district, of which state capital Shillong is a part, has the maximum number of active cases at 422, followed by Ri Bhoi at 83, West Garo Hills at 82 and West Jaintia Hills at 16, he said.

"Of the active cases in East Khasi, 160 are security personnel," War said.

A total of 42,706 samples have been tested for COVID- 19 till Thursday, he added.
